GS4B031201JT Description
The GS4B031201JT from TT Electronics/IRC is a high-performance ceramic resistor network designed for precision applications. Housed in an 8-pin narrow SOIC package, it features 7 bussed resistors with a 1.2KΩ resistance value and a ±5% tolerance. Built using thin-film technology, it offers excellent stability with a low temperature coefficient of ±25ppm/°C, ensuring reliable performance across a wide temperature range (70°C to 125°C). The device is rated for 0.4W total power dissipation (0.05W per resistor) and supports a maximum voltage of 100V. Its gull-wing termination and surface-mount design facilitate easy PCB integration, while the ceramic case enhances durability and thermal management.
GS4B031201JT Features
- Bussed Network Configuration: Simplifies circuit design by connecting multiple resistors in a shared topology.
- High Precision: ±5% absolute tolerance and ±25ppm/°C TCR ensure consistent performance in varying conditions.
- Robust Construction: Ceramic substrate provides superior thermal and mechanical stability.
- Compact Footprint: 4.9mm (L) × 5.99mm (D) × 1.45mm (H) with tight tolerances (±0.1mm height, ±0.2mm depth).
- Wide Operating Range: Suitable for -55°C to +125°C environments, derated up to 125°C.
- Surface-Mount Ready: Gull-wing leads and 1.27mm pitch for seamless PCB assembly.
